#8f8ffd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f8ffd is composed of 56.1% red, 56.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.5% cyan, 43.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 77.6%. #8f8ffd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1f1ffb.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#8f8ffd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000004 is the darkest color, while #efefff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f8ffd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c4c8 is the less saturated color, while #8f8ffd is the most saturated one.
